H.R.3774 — 93rd Congress (1973-1974) [93rd]
Sponsor:
Rep. Abdnor, James [R-SD-2] (Introduced 02/06/1973)

Summary:
Summary: H.R.3774 — 93rd Congress (1973-1974)

There is one summary for this bill. Bill summaries are authored by CRS.

Shown Here:
Introduced in House (02/06/1973)

Exempts employers of fifteen or less employees from the provisions of the Occupational Safety and Health Act of 1970.
